/* CSS Document */

/* CSS Document */

body{
	margin:0;
	padding:0;
	text-align: center ;
	background-color:#067d99;
	background-image:url(../images_interface/fond_body.gif);
	background-repeat:repeat-x;
	color:#666;
	font: 0.8em Verdana, Arial, Helvetica, sans-serif ;
}

#container{	
	/* position: relative : obligatoire si on veut positionner des éléments internes en absolu */
	position:relative;
	background-image:url(../images/fond_home.gif);
	background-repeat:repeat-y;
	width: 979px;
	height:617px;
	margin:20px auto;
	text-align:left;
	background-color:#000000;
	font-family: "Trebuchet MS", Arial, Verdana, sans-serif;
}

h1{
	font-size:22px;
}

a{
	color:#0081a0;
	text-decoration:none;
}

a:hover{
	text-decoration:none;
}

table, td{
	font-family:Verdana, sans-serif, Arial, Helvetica;
	font-size:11px;
}

form{
	margin-top:15px;
	margin-left:90px;
	font-family:Verdana, sans-serif, Arial, Helvetica;
	font-size:11px;
	color:white;
}

input{
	margin:0;
	font-family:Verdana, sans-serif, Arial, Helvetica;
	font-size:11px;
}

/* Haut de page */

.logo_menu {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old;
	text-transform: uppercase;
	color: #fff;
	border-left:4px solid #ccc;
	padding:10px 7px 10px 4px;
	position:relative;
}

.logo_menu:hover {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old;
	text-transform: uppercase;
	color: #fff;
	border-left:2px solid #fff;
	padding:40px 7px 40px 6px;
	position:relative;
}

.logo_menu_on {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old;
	text-transform: uppercase;
	color: #fff;
	border-left:2px solid #fff;
	padding:50px 7px 50px 6px;
	position:relative;
}

/* Fin Haut de page */

#content{
	position:absolute;
	background-image: url(../images_interface/content_home_fond.gif);
	background-repeat:repeat-y;
	background-color:#000000;
	top:254px;
	width: 49px;
	height:364px;
}

#content p a{
	color:white;
}

#content_home{
	position:absolute;
	background-image: url(../images_interface/content_home_fond.gif);
	background-repeat:repeat-y;
	background-color:#000000;
	top:353px;
	width: 49px;
	height:264px;
}

#col1{
	position:absolute;
	background-color:#000000;
	top:375px;
	left:90px;
	width:275px;
	height:230px;
	text-align:left;
	font-size: 12px;
	color:#ffffff;
	padding-top:1px;
	padding-left:10px;
	border-left: solid 2px #ffffff;
}

#col2{
	position:absolute;

	background-color:#000000;
	top:375px;
	left:410px;
	width:275px;
	height:230px;
	text-align:left;
	font-size: 12px;
	color:#ffffff;
	padding-top:1px;
	padding-left:10px;
	border-left: solid 2px #ffffff;
}


#col3{
	position:absolute;
	background-color:#000000;
	top:375px;
	left:730px;
	width:215px;
	height:230px;
	text-align:left;
	font-size: 12px;
	color:#ffffff;
	padding-top:1px;
	padding-left:3px;
}

#col1_interne{
	position:absolute;
	background-color:#000000;
	top:275px;
	left:90px;
	width:575px;
	height:330px;
	text-align:left;
	font-size: 12px;
	color:#ffffff;
	padding-top:1px;
	padding-left:10px;
	border-left: solid 2px #ffffff;
}

#col2_interne{
	position:absolute;
	background-color:#000000;
	top:310px;
	left:730px;
	width:215px;
	height:230px;
	text-align:left;
	font-size: 12px;
	color:#ffffff;
	padding-top:1px;
	padding-left:3px;
}

#col3_interne{
	position:absolute;
	background-color:#000000;
	top:46px;
	left:730px;
	width:215px;
	height:230px;
	text-align:left;
	font-size: 12px;
	color:#ffffff;
	padding-top:1px;
	padding-left:3px;
}

#footer{
	position:absolute;
	background-image: url(../images_interface/footer.gif);
	background-repeat:repeat-x;
	top:617px;
	width:979px;
	height:5px;
}


